Three individuals, including the parents and grandmother of a young boy, have been charged with murder and torture after the tragic discovery of the boy’s body in a Lynwood, Calif., apartment complex on October 28. The young boy, identified as 8-year-old Isaiah H., was found dead “in a cooler filled with ice.” This heartbreaking incident has shocked the local community and left many questioning how such a horrific tragedy could occur.

The parents, Destiny Luckie Harrison and Daniel Alberto Monzon, along with the paternal grandmother, Ana Carcamo Zarceno, have been charged with one felony count each of murder, torture, and child abuse resulting in death. It is alleged that they caused deliberate harm that led to the death of the young boy. Additionally, Monzon and Zarceno are facing charges of being accessories after the fact. The authorities have stated that Isaiah was subjected to abuse over a prolonged period by his own family members.
Isaiah’s parents, both 25, and his grandmother, aged 45, were arrested on October 29, following the discovery of his body. The trio was charged on October 31 and were scheduled to appear in court in Compton, Calif. While the mother, Harrison, appeared in court, she covered her face from the press with manila file folders. Monzon and Zarceno did not show up for the court appearance, with Monzon refusing to attend and Zarceno claiming illness as the reason for her absence.

The district attorney’s office revealed that Isaiah is believed to be 8 years old, although confirming his identity has been challenging due to both parents being accused of his murder. Shockingly, there are no records indicating that the child had ever attended school. The tragic circumstances surrounding Isaiah’s death have left the community reeling, with many struggling to comprehend how such a heinous crime could take place.

Following the discovery of Isaiah’s body, three other children residing in the same apartment complex were removed, with one of them being a witness in the case. Bail for the parents and grandmother has been set at $2 million each, and they are facing the possibility of 32 years to life in state prison.
